The advent of modern technology has brought about smartphones, tablets, and other gizmos outfitted with navigational programs. These include Gaia GPS or OnX Offroad for off-pavement usage or even Waze for on-road travels. However, carrying a compass with you, like the Suunto Global MC-2 G Compass can help you find your way when technology fails….
